Finance Review Summary — Budget Request, Ops Expansion

Department heads: the review committee examined the operations expansion request from the Thornwick division in detail. Capital items totaling the requested fit-out were approved in principle, subject to revised vendor quotes. Recurring costs were trimmed by twelve percent, mainly travel and contingency. Staffing lines were deferred to the annual cycle. A final decision letter follows after the Marlowe board session. The confidential note appended below explains the strategic rationale.

confidential, bagep-fajef: Gross margin on Druwyn came in at 5 percent against a plan of 15 percent. Only 5 of the 80 pilot accounts renewed Druwyn, so a churn review is set for April 1.

### Step 4: Stabilize the integration tests

Heads up: the Tollgate payments suite is flaky mostly because tests share one sandbox ledger. Before migrating, give each test run its own namespace and bump the settlement poll timeout — the old default is way too tight. Once that's in place, reruns should drop to near zero. The test harness picks up these configuration values at startup.

config for hahip-yajep:
holix:
  log_level: error
  metrics_host: metrics.holix.qorvellabs.internal
  pin: 9600
  pool_size: 8

**Handover: SQL lint rules (Fennwick repo)**

Hey — passing the SQL linter config to you for review. The rules now block unparameterized literals and flag GRANT statements, which should make your audits easier. Everything lives in the Fennwick repo under tooling. The lint server's admin recovery passphrase is just below.

recovery phrase for fajeg-kawep: druix-gorius-briax-ulaeth-fraox-lammir-pelox-jormir-pelwyn-julir

### Soft deletes, orders table (Brindlecart)

Proposal: add `deleted_at` to `orders`, filter via default scope. Hard deletes only via the reaper job. Indexes get a partial predicate so live queries don't regress. Restore window is bounded; past it, rows are purged. Reaper batch size and window were tuned against the Velsk staging replica. Agreed constants follow.

constants for yaduf-fahag:
BUDGETS = {
    "kelix": 528,
    "briwyn": 734,
}